Finian


Gender: Masculine
Language
: Irish Gaelic
Etymology:
Finian is an Irish Gaelic name, originally Finnén, that means “Fair” from “fionn.”


History:
Finian is a tradtional Irish Gaelic name, one belonging to several early Irish saints.

Pronunciation: finn-ee-an.

Alternates: Finnian.
